MARGUERITE DE NAVARRE.
Daisies of the Marguerite des princesses, tres tresillustre Royne de Navarre.
- Followed by Marguerites de la Marguerite des princesses. Ibid, id. 1547. 2 volumes in-8, glazed prairie green calf spotted with gold, gilt fillet, spines with 5 nerves decorated in the same way, interior roulette, gilt edges (P. Bozerian jeune).
Brunet, III-1414 // Cartier, Tournes, no. 105 // Cioranescu, 14075-14076 // De Backer, 243 // Tchemerzine-Scheler, IV-366.
I. 541-(1 f.) / a-z8, A-L8 // II. 342-(1 f.) / a-x8, y4 / 95 x 164 mm.
Highly sought-after first edition.
The Marguerites de la Marguerite des princesses were published by Simon Silvius, known as Jean de La Haye, squire and valet de chambre to the Queen, who signed the introductory Epistle and to whom the privilege was granted.
The second volume is illustrated with 11 woodcuts in the text by Bernard Salomon, known as Petit Bernard, 10 of which illustrate the poem La Coche. The edition, printed in italics, is decorated with woodcuts, initials and fleurons.
